来自BRL 3A大鼠肝细胞系的增殖刺激活性(MSA):与人生长调节素和胰岛素的关系。

Multiplication stimulating activity (MSA) from the BRL 3A rat liver cell line: relation to human somatomedins and insulin.

作者信息

Rechler M M, Nissley S P, King G L, Moses A C, Van Obberghen-Schilling E E, Romanus J A, Knight A B, Short P A, White R M

出版信息

J Supramol Struct Cell Biochem. 1981;15(3):253-86. doi: 10.1002/jsscb.1981.380150305.

DOI:10.1002/jsscb.1981.380150305
PMID:6267316
Abstract

The properties of multiplication stimulating activity (MSA), an insulin-like growth factor (somatomedin) purified from culture medium conditioned by the BRL 3A rat liver cell line are summarized. The relationship of MSA to somatomedins purified from human and rat plasma are considered. MSA appears to be the predominant somatomedin in fetal rat serum, but a minor component of adult rat somatomedin. In vitro biological effects of MSA and insulin in adipocytes, fibroblasts and chondrocytes are examined to determine whether they are mediated by insulin receptors or insulin-like growth factor receptors. The possible relationship of a primary defect of insulin receptors observed in fibroblasts from a patient with the rare genetic disorder, leprechaunism, to intrauterine growth retardation is discussed.

摘要

总结了从BRL 3A大鼠肝细胞系条件培养基中纯化得到的一种胰岛素样生长因子(生长调节素)——增殖刺激活性(MSA)的特性。探讨了MSA与从人和大鼠血浆中纯化得到的生长调节素之间的关系。MSA似乎是胎鼠血清中主要的生长调节素,但在成年大鼠生长调节素中是次要成分。研究了MSA和胰岛素在脂肪细胞、成纤维细胞和软骨细胞中的体外生物学效应,以确定它们是由胰岛素受体还是胰岛素样生长因子受体介导的。讨论了在患有罕见遗传病“妖精貌综合征”患者的成纤维细胞中观察到的胰岛素受体原发性缺陷与宫内生长迟缓之间的可能关系。
